Halloween is Sunday and as you get your last minute costumes and stock up on candy, Halifax Police are reminding everyone to be careful.
“We’re asking motorists to use extra caution particularly as they make their way through residential areas,” says Theresa Rath with Halifax police. “And we’re also asking parents and children to follow recommended safety rules as well.”
Rath says that includes wearing brightly-coloured costumes, carrying a flashlight and sticking to well-lit areas.
She also says trick-or-treaters should never go out alone and never go inside a house or apartment.
Rath also stressed the importance of parents checking the candy before it’s eaten.
